Mobile DevOps Engineer
Overview
We are seeking a Mobile DevOps Engineer to design, implement, and maintain CI/CD pipelines and DevOps practices specifically tailored for mobile application development. This role requires a mobile first mindset with solid hands-on experience in automating build, test, and release workflows for iOS and Android platforms, complemented by a working knowledge of broader DevOps practices and cloud infrastructure. This is a hands-on engineering role with expectations of technical ownership and cross-functional collaboration with mobile developers, QA, and platform teams to drive quality and velocity in mobile delivery processes.
Key Responsibilities
- Design, implement, and maintain mobile CI/CD pipelines for iOS and Android applications using Azure DevOps
- Automate build, test, signing, and deployment workflows to reduce manual effort and increase release frequency
- Manage GitHub repositories, branching strategies, and pull request workflows in alignment with team standards
- Track and manage delivery tasks, sprints, and release milestones using Jira
- Collaborate closely with mobile developers and architects to align DevOps practices with platform standards and best practices.
- Manage app store release processes, including versioning, rollout management, and production support
- Implement and maintain automated testing gates within pipelines to enforce quality standards
- Monitor build health, pipeline performance, and release stability, driving continuous improvement
- Integrate security scanning and compliance checks into mobile delivery pipelines
- Manage mobile build infrastructure, including hosted and cloud-based build agents
- Participate in code reviews and technical design discussions from a DevOps perspective
- Maintain documentation for DevOps processes, runbooks, and release procedures
- Actively explore and apply AI-assisted tooling where relevant to improve pipeline efficiency, code quality, or developer experience.
Required Skills
- Strong expertise in mobile CI/CD tooling – Fastlane, Bitrise, Codemagic, or equivalent
- Hands-on experience with Azure DevOps for pipeline management, work tracking, and release orchestration
- Proficiency in GitHub for version control, branching strategies, pull request automation, and merge gates
- Experience with Jira for project tracking, sprint management, and cross-team collaboration workflows
- Solid understanding of iOS and Android build systems – Xcode, Gradle, code signing, provisioning profiles, and keystores
- Experience with automated testing frameworks for mobile – unit, UI, and integration testing pipelines
- Proficiency in app store deployment automation – release tracks, versioning, phased rollouts, and metadata management
- Working knowledge of cloud platforms (Azure preferred) and containerization (Docker basics)
- Proficiency in writing and maintaining YAML-based pipeline configurations for Azure DevOps and GitHub Actions, with basic scripting ability in Shell or Python as needed
- Understanding of secure coding and DevSecOps practices relevant to mobile (secrets management, SAST integration, certificate pinning)
- Familiarity with mobile monitoring and observability tools (Firebase Crashlytics, Sentry, Datadog, etc.)
- Good understanding of Android and iOS platform fundamentals – lifecycles, platform limitations, and native integration considerations
- Strong collaboration skills with mobile developers, QA, backend, and product teams
- AI Fluency – demonstrated curiosity and ability to reason about, adopt, and apply AI tools in an enterprise development context; hands-on AI implementation experience is a plus but not a prerequisite.
Qualifications
- 6+ years of overall experience in software engineering, DevOps, or infrastructure roles
- 2+ years of hands-on experience focused on mobile CI/CD pipelines (iOS & Android)
- Proven experience working with mobile build systems such as Gradle, Xcode, and Fastlane
- Experience with app store submission and release automation (Google Play, Apple App Store)
- Strong experience working in Agile / Scrum environments
- Hands-on experience participating in technical design and architecture discussions
- Familiarity with Flutter, React Native, or native mobile development is a strong advantage.
